Clinical Key login problems on the Keele network

UHNM users who use Clinical Key may find trouble logging in if using the Keele network.

Clinical Key is available to our UHNM users via athens login. We have come across a problem whereby if you have not activated your Clinical Key account, you cannot log in on the Keele network.

We believe that this is something to do with Keele also holding subscriptions with the publisher Elsevier but not having a subscription to Clinical Key. It is unclear why the problem is only affecting unactivated accounts.

We have not experienced any problems accessing Clinical Key via the NHS network or via a home connection, whether the account is activated or not.

For information about activating your Clinical Key account see our blog post here.

The problem may also occur at other organisations / institutions who have Elsevier subscriptions but not Clinical Key.

We have reported the problem to the publishers and they are investigating.
